Cooking Capacity
The 12QT Large Dual Air Fryer has a substantial capacity with two 6QT baskets, allowing you to prepare meals for 6-8 people efficiently. This dual design is perfect for cooking different dishes simultaneously or syncing them for perfectly timed meals. In contrast, the Tastee Ceramic Air Fryer offers a smaller 5.5QT capacity. While it's suitable for family-sized portions, it may require more cooking rounds for larger gatherings. Thus, if you frequently host or cook for larger families, the 12QT model stands out for its versatility.

Temperature Control and Performance
The Tastee Ceramic Air Fryer excels with a maximum temperature of 450°F, 50°F higher than many competitors, which enhances its ability to deliver evenly browned and crispy food. It uses a high-speed 2800PRM motor, significantly speeding up cooking times by 40%. In comparison, the 12QT Large Dual Air Fryer operates within a temperature range of 100°F to 400°F. Although it cooks 30% faster than traditional ovens, it falls short of the Tastee model's maximum temperature. For those who prioritize fast and high-temperature cooking, the Tastee may be the better choice.

Smart Features
The Tastee Ceramic Air Fryer integrates smart technology with a dual-sensor thermometer and an app offering over 60 recipes. This feature automatically monitors cooking temperatures to ensure perfect results, making it a suitable choice for tech-savvy cooks. The InnovSync model does not have such smart features but offers a simple digital touchscreen for ease of use. If you enjoy experimenting with new recipes or require precision in cooking, the Tastee's smart functions might be more appealing.
